Product Name: P-Cymene
Synonym: 4-CYMENE;4-METHYLISOPROPYLBENZENE;4-ISOPROPYLTOLUENE;lsopropyltoluene;1-(1-methylethyl)-4-methylbenzene;1-isopropyl-4-methyl-benzen;1-methyl-4-(1-methylethyl)-benzen;1-methyl-4-(1-methylethyl)benzene
Molecular Structure:
Specifications:
Item | Specifications |
CAS No. | 99-87-6 |
Molecular Formula | C10H14 |
Molecular Weight | 134.22 |
Appearance | Colorless to light yellow liquid |
Specific Gravity D2020 | 0.8520~ 0.8680 |
Dioptre(ND20 ) | 1.4850~ 1.5000 |
Moisture % , ≤ | 0.06 |

Application:
- Edible spices.
- Used in pharmaceutical industry
- Used in the production of p-methyl phenol and acetone, used as intermediates of dyestuff, medicine and spices. Isopropyl p-toluene exists in a variety of essential oils and is itself an expectorant, cough suppressant and cough calming drug.
- Used in organic synthesis and the preparation of paint thinner. Used as intermediates of dyestuff, medicine and spices.
